The Kazakhstan Edge Security Market was estimated at USD 261 Million in 2025 and is projected to reach USD 348 Million by 2032, growing at a CAGR of 4.9% from 2026 to 2032.
The increasing frequency of cyber threats is the most powerful force currently shaping the Kazakhstan Edge Security Market. As businesses digitize their operations, the need for advanced security measures to protect sensitive data and infrastructure has become critical.
Organizations in Kazakhstan are making substantial investments in edge security solutions to mitigate risks associated with cyber attacks and data breaches. This growing awareness of cybersecurity risks, coupled with stringent regulations, is propelling the market forward.

Despite its growth potential, the Kazakhstan Edge Security Market faces several significant restraints. A notable challenge is the prevalent lack of awareness and understanding among businesses regarding the importance of edge security. Many organizations do not fully grasp the evolving threat landscape or the vulnerabilities tied to their edge devices. This ignorance often leads to underinvestment in necessary security measures, leaving them exposed.
Furthermore, the rapid innovation in edge computing technologies complicates the implementation of security solutions that can adapt to these advancements. Coupled with a shortage of expertise and resources for managing edge security, businesses in Kazakhstan must address these limitations through education, training, and strategic investments.
The Kazakhstan Edge Security Market is currently influenced by several noteworthy trends. The rise of IoT devices and cloud services is prompting organizations to prioritize the enhancement of their edge security measures. Companies are increasingly embracing Zero Trust security frameworks, which are designed to prevent unauthorized access by verifying every user request.
Artificial intelligence and machine learning are also gaining traction for their roles in improving threat detection and response times. Furthermore, regulatory pressures related to data protection are leading to a heightened focus on compliance and the adoption of comprehensive security solutions.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
